Advanced Blackjack Techniques
Blackjack, despite its apparent simplicity, offers a wealth of strategic depth. Card counting, while not always feasible online, can be adapted. Instead of tracking the entire deck, focus on identifying advantageous situations based on the ratio of high to low cards remaining. This requires meticulous observation and a strong memory. Another advanced technique is “back counting,” where you observe a table without playing, waiting for the count to become favorable before joining. Furthermore, understanding the nuances of surrender, insurance, and the impact of varying rules (e.g., dealer hits on soft 17) is crucial for optimizing your decisions.
Poker: Reading the Digital Table
Online poker presents its own set of challenges. The lack of physical tells necessitates a heightened focus on statistical analysis and behavioral patterns. Utilizing tracking software to analyze opponents’ tendencies, such as their VPIP (Voluntarily Put in Pot) and PFR (Pre-Flop Raise) percentages, provides a significant edge. Mastering position play is even more critical online, as you have less information to work with. Furthermore, understanding the impact of different stakes and tournament structures is essential for making informed decisions. Be aware of the prevalence of multi-tabling and adjust your strategy accordingly.

Bankroll Management and Risk Mitigation
Regardless of your chosen game, effective bankroll management is paramount. This involves setting strict limits on your spending, sticking to your budget, and avoiding the temptation to chase losses. Consider these key principles:
- Set a Bankroll: Determine a specific amount of money you are willing to risk and stick to it.
- Define Bet Sizes: Calculate your optimal bet size based on your bankroll and the game’s volatility.
- Utilize Stop-Loss Limits: Set a maximum loss limit for each session and walk away when you reach it.
- Profit Targets: Set a profit target and cash out when you achieve it.
- Diversify: Consider spreading your bankroll across different games to mitigate risk.
